Abstract :
This paper presents voltage and current mode semi Gaussian (S-G) shaper circuits based on current difference transconductance amplifier (CDTA). The use of grounded capacitors makes these structures suitable for integration. The functional verification is exhibited through extensive SPICE simulations using 0.25 µm TSMC CMOS technology model parameters. The performance comparison is made in terms of total harmonic distortion, power dissipation, dynamic range, signal to noise ratio (SNR) and output noise.
